#618b9c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#618b9c is composed of 38% red, 54.5% green and 61.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 37.8% cyan, 10.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.8% black. It has a hue angle of 197.3 degrees, a saturation of 23.3% and a lightness of 49.6%. #618b9c color hex could be obtained by blending #c2ffff with #001739.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

#618b9c color description : Mostly desaturated dark blue.

#618b9c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#618b9c has RGB values of R:97, G:139, B:156 and CMYK values of C:0.38, M:0.11, Y:0, K:0.39. Its decimal value is 6392732.

Shades and Tints of #618b9c

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070a0b is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#618b9c

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7f7f is the less saturated color, while #09b0f4 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#618b9c is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#808080 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#7a8286 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#878a9d Protanopia 1% of men
  • #8b88a4 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#67919c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#798a9c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#7b89a1 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#658f9c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
